Scarborough South Designs

103 W Villanow St La FayetteGA30728
Map

Open Map

Description

Scarborough South Designs is located at 103 W Villanow St, La Fayette, GA. This business specializes in Computer Graphics.
by merchantcircle on March 03, 2015 from merchantcircle